28 Marketplace T R U C K P A R T S & S E R V I C E | M a r c h 2 0 1 7 Growing king pin product line Meritor has introduced 45 new no-ream kits as an expansion of its FastSet King Pin Kit aftermarket product line. Meritor says using the new kits mean king pin bushings do not need to be reamed after they are installed into the steering knuckle. Additionally, instead of pressing in the bushings during installation, customers can use the kit to easily install spiral bushings by hand. New aluminum wheel line Maxion Wheels has introduced a forged alu- minum truck wheel product line to its North American commercial vehicle lineup. Maxion's new line features four wheels carefully selected by the company to best serve the needs of the North American marketplace. The wheel sizes are 22.5 x 8.25 in., 24.5 x 8.25 in., 17.5 x 6.75 in., and 22.5 x 14 in. A standard fi ve-year limited warranty is included with each wheel, the company says. Light-, medium-duty starters and alternators LoadHandler announces its Power Products starter and alternator line now offers coverage of popular Chevrolet and GMC light- and medium-duty vehicles. The 100-percent new LoadHandler Power Products starter and alterna- tor designs meet or exceed application needs for many popular Chevrolet and GMC light- and medium-duty vehicles. This latest product launch will include starters and alternators for 2002-2007 Chevrolet Silverado/GMC Sierra 1500HD/2500HD, 2002-2007 GMC Sierra 3500/3500HD, 2005-2010 Chevrolet Express/GMC Savana, and 2006 Yukon/Yukon XL vehicles.
